Wawa Builds Giant Hoagie To Kick Off Welcome America Celebration

By Justin Udo

PHILADELPHIA (CBS) -- Hundreds of folks gathered at the National Constitution Center during the wee small hours of the morning, to help build enough hoagies that have a combined weight heavier than a baby elephant. It's part of the Wawa Welcome America celebration.

The 15,000 hoagies are made from more than 500 pounds of ham, 1,000 pounds of provolone cheese and 2,000 pounds of sliced tomatoes. And that's just a few of the ingredients.

"In total weight will weigh more than 4.5 tons," says Laurie Bruce from Wawa.

She says starting at noon visitors to the Independence Visitors Center lawn will get a free hoagie as part of the event, but those aren't the only hungry mouths being fed.

"As a part of Hoagie Day, we are dedicating 5,000 of the first hoagies built to go to Philabundance. We want it to be Hoagie Day for everyone so we want to make sure everyone has hoagies."

This is the 21st year of Wawa Hoagie Day and the 18th year they've worked with Philabundance.
